About this ebook

Revised 2020 Edition

Are you one of those goody-goody persons who are now facing the following problems?

You have become a doormat or a bellboy to others.

You are unable and unwilling to say no.

People take you for granted.You are endlessly running errands for others.

Everyone’s urgencies are your emergencies.

All your time, money, and effort is spent on helping others.

You have become a cart horse by taking on everyone’s load.

You have to take permission from your husband, wife, or other family members to buy the things you love with your own money, or eat the dishes you like, wear the clothes you like, sleep an extra hour, and so on.

If you say yes to one or more of the above statements, then you are not alone. Millions of people worldwide, especially breadwinners, are in the same boat unable and unwilling to escape. But it's high time that you stop living for others and start living for yourself without any guilt or regret. This amazing book will show you how to do that.

Author

Thejendra Sreenivas

Thejendra Sreenivas is a Technology manager with nearly 28+ years of experience in the IT industry handling a variety of technical roles & projects. He is also an Author and Life Skills coach. He offers personalized coaching in Self-Publishing, Financial Literacy, IT Asset Management, and various Self-Improvement concepts. He has also written 20+ mild & wild books on a number of subjects. His inspiration for writing unique books comes from Toni Morrison who said, “If there is a book that you want to read, but it hasn’t been written yet, then you must write it.”Please visit his web cave - www.thejendra.com for details of his books, articles and coaching information.
